Frequently Asked Questions About Walk-in Tubs in Addieville

Get answers to common questions about walk-in tubs services in Addieville, Illinois.

1What is the typical cost range for installing a walk-in tub in Addieville, and are there any Illinois-specific financial assistance programs?

In Addieville and surrounding Washington County, a complete walk-in tub installation typically ranges from $5,000 to $15,000+, depending on the model, features, and plumbing modifications required. Illinois residents should explore potential financial assistance through the Illinois Department on Aging's Home Services Program, which may offer benefits for qualifying individuals, and some local contractors may offer financing. It's also wise to check if your project qualifies for a medical expense deduction on your Illinois state income taxes.

2How does Southern Illinois's climate and hard water affect walk-in tub maintenance and which features are most beneficial here?

Addieville's climate features hot, humid summers and cold winters, making a built-in heater a valuable feature for comfort. Furthermore, the region's moderately hard water can lead to scale buildup on jets and faucets. We recommend choosing a tub with an easy-to-clean jet system and inquiring about water softener compatibility to reduce maintenance and extend the lifespan of your tub's components.

3Are there specific permits or local regulations in Addieville, IL, I need to consider for a walk-in tub installation?

While Addieville itself may not have unique tub-specific codes, the installation must comply with the Illinois State Plumbing Code, which governs proper drainage, venting, and water supply. A reputable local installer will handle securing any necessary permits from the Village of Addieville or Washington County. They will also ensure the installation meets requirements for safe, accessible floor loading and electrical work, which is crucial for homes with older wiring.

4What should I look for when choosing a local walk-in tub service provider in the Addieville area?

Prioritize providers licensed, insured, and experienced with installations in older homes common in Southern Illinois. Seek out companies with strong local references in Washington or neighboring counties like Clinton or Marion. A trustworthy provider will offer an in-home assessment in Addieville to evaluate your bathroom's layout, plumbing, and electrical capacity, providing a detailed, written quote rather than a generic phone estimate.

5How long does a full installation take, and are there seasonal timing considerations for Addieville homeowners?

A professional installation typically takes 1-3 days, depending on the complexity. For timing, consider scheduling during milder seasons like spring or fall. Southern Illinois winters can delay projects if contractors encounter frozen ground or severe weather, while summer humidity can affect drying times for sealants and adhesives. Planning ahead is key, as reputable local installers may have longer wait times during peak seasons.
